Drug Free Workplace.Responsible for planning, managing, directing, coordinating and controlling the overall operation of a single hospital of affiliated hospitals in a market. Provides leadership to ensure attainment of strategic objectives and the delivery of quality, economical health care services and other related lines of business. Initiates and enforces organization-wide policies and procedures that support the accomplishment of the hospitals aims, objectives, and programs. Directs the short-range and long-range planning functions that develop goals, objectives, and strategic plans to ensure quality services and a financially sound organization. Develops and manages the budget for the hospital, allocates funds within the budget and ensures that the hospital operates within the budget. Experience: Education: Bachelors degree in healthcare administration, business administration, finance, or clinical specialty. Masters degree in healthcare administration, business administration, or clinical specialty preferred. Equivalent combination of education, training, and experience may substitute for education requirements. Licenses/Certification: None required Experience: Minimum five years experience in healthcare administration/management with experience in facility operations management, personnel management, and/or finance. Minimum of two years experience at Administrator level preferred.
